The date a contract starts is known as the...?
Effective date
Legal date
Commencement date
Signature date - correct answer ✔✔Effective Date
A valid and enforceable contract must include which of the following elements...?
Consideration
Mutual agreement
Competent parties
All of the above - correct answer ✔✔All Of The Above
Additional pages of material that are added to and become part of a contract are referred to as
a/an...?
RFP
Addendum
Amendment
,Bulletin - correct answer ✔✔Addendum
A typical real estate sales contract between a buyer and seller is considered a/an...?
Unenforceable contract
Forbearance contract
Performance contract
Void contract - correct answer ✔✔Performance Contract
An executory contract is...?
Void
Completed
In-progress
Unenforceable - correct answer ✔✔In-Progress
A change in a legal document made by adding, altering, or omitting a certain part or term is
referred to as a/an...?
RFP
Bulletin
Amendment
Addendum - correct answer ✔✔Amendment
A contract that has been fully performed is known as a/an...?
, Executory contract
Expired contract
Executed contract
Unenforceable contract - correct answer ✔✔Executed Contract
John is about to enter into a contract with Amy, to purchase Amy's house. The real estate sales
contract between John and Amy...?
May be oral
May lack consideration
Must be in-writing
May be in-writing or oral - correct answer ✔✔Must Be In-Writing
Anything given or promised by a party to induce another to enter into a contract is referred to
as...?
Performance
Novation
Acknowledgement
Consideration - correct answer ✔✔Consideration
A lease with a term of less than one year...?
Must be in writing
May be oral or in-writing
Must be notarized
Must be oral - correct answer ✔✔May Be Oral Or In-Writing
